titleOfInvention | SOLID CATALYST COMPONENT FOR OLEFIN POLYMERIZATION, PROCESS FOR PRODUCING THE SAME, AND CATALYST AND METHOD FOR PRODUCING OLEFIN POLYMER USING THE SAME |
abstract | A solid catalyst component obtained by co-pulverization of a magnesium halogen compound (a) and a titanium halogen compound (b), wherein the titanium content in the solid component is 6 to 15% by weight, the average particle size is 1 to 200 μm, powdery olefin polymerization solid catalyst component of angle of repose 20-60 degrees (a), and (B) an olefin for polymerization is formed from the general formula the organic aluminum compound represented by R 1 r AlQ 3-r A catalyst is provided. If olefins are polymerized in the presence of this catalyst, an olefin polymer having a high bulk density can be obtained in a high yield. |
